Output 8fa88e629eaa17499d34134d002402d25f4d480d83dffb77ad45bb4caf8591ad:0

value
628820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d627bb20dbea24c827e1c66e8a5679814752e6c OP_EQUAL
address
34NPVqb5tY7Rx8eNxGxxUXRssAL8nRMfiL
transaction
8fa88e629eaa17499d34134d002402d25f4d480d83dffb77ad45bb4caf8591ad